New Jersey Statutes, Title: 13, CONSERVATION AND DEVELOPMENT--PARKS AND RESERVATIONS
Chapter 9: Forest fire service established
Section: 13:9-2: General powers of department
The department, through its agents, shall have power to:
a. Determine forest fire hazards;
b. Remove or cause to be removed brush, undergrowth or other material which contributes to forest fire hazards;
c. Maintain or cause to be maintained fire breaks;
d. Plough lands, set prescribed fires and back fires, order any highway or road closed to traffic and adopt regulations for burning forests or any forest material;
e. Summon any person between the ages of 18 and 50, who may be within the jurisdiction of the State, to assist in extinguishing fires; and
f. Require the use of materials, equipment or property needed for extinguishing wildfires when required to abate an emergency.
Amended by L.1981, c. 369, s. 12, eff. Dec. 30, 1981.
